Ports of Call

Cruise from Southampton

  • Hamburg: Hamburg’s Speicherstadt and the Elbphilharmonie frame the riverfront. St Michael’s Church and lakeside walks around the Alster round out the day. Harbour tours add context to Europe’s third-largest port. Big-city sights sit close to the water.
  • Rotterdam: Rotterdam pairs modern architecture with river energy. See the Cube Houses, Markthal and the Erasmus Bridge, or ride a waterbus. Galleries and the Maritime Museum are on simple tram hops. It’s easy to plan and cover.
  • Bruges (Zeebrugge): Bruges offers canals, stepped gables and compact squares. The Belfry climb and a boat ride give a quick orientation. The Begijnhof offers a quieter corner. Medieval charm suits a slow wander.
  • Le Havre (Paris): Le Havre’s modernist grid leads to MuMa’s art collection. Trains reach Paris for headline landmarks; Étretat’s chalk cliffs make an acceptable coastal alternative. Both routes are straightforward—a flexible final call.
